    Hi, been reading all the QA and they have been great help in planning out trip. Mom, Sister and I are going to Disney early Dec. staying at Pop Century. Only adults in our party. wondered which building would likely be the most quiet?

    Hi Mary! Pop Century is a great spot! Last year several Disney Moms and I spent a weekend there and had an amazing time! I would recommend requesting a room away from the pools, possibly facing Hourglass Lake. Any non-pool facing building should be quieter. The 70s buildings are away from all pools. I also request a room on the top floor. Given that all the rooms face outside, the main floor rooms often have people running by the door. I find it quieter on the upper floors if you don't mind the extra walk. There are elevators though!
